Guiding Principles: The “How” Behind Your Strategy
Every organization faces strategic challenges, but what separates thriving companies from those that struggle often comes down to one critical element: a clear, well-defined guiding principle. While most companies have mission statements and values, few have mastered the art of developing principles that truly drive action.
Consider Walmart's 'everyday low prices' or Patagonia's 'Cause No Unnecessary Harm.' These aren't mere slogans—they're guiding approaches that shape every organizational decision. When woven into a company's culture, such principles become powerful drivers of performance and unity.
